3) "Rugged" Ronnie Garvin vs Greg Valentine in an "I Quit" match
One of the most over looked, un-talked about matches in not only Rumble history, but PPV history. This was such a rough neck, hard nosed battle between two mid carders at the time and the crowd wasn't to hot, the bout lasted a long while and despite the hard shops and rough brawling there was good submissions as well. It was AFTER ALL a submission match pretty much since the rules were "I-Quit" and in those days you'd quit over a submission for the most part rather then 11 chair shots to the cranium. In the end Garvin forced Valentine to submit with a Reverse Figure Four Leg-lock at 16:55.
One of the most underrated matches ever.
*** 3/4

5) Main Event- "The 1990 Royal Rumble Match"
The year after Dibiase "bought" Entry #30, he came in at #1 and broke the longetivity record held at this point by Hennig, at 44:47 when he was eliminated by fan favourite the Ultimate Warrior. He was very over here and I guess was the pefect guy to eliminate Dibiase after how long he was in there.
Warrior got eliminated by Hogan, Rude and the Barbarion then RAN OFF to the back just like he RUNS to the ring.
In the end The final two participants were Hulk Hogan and Mr. Perfect. Hogan managed to throw Perfect over the top rope to win his first Royal Rumble match at 58:46. I heard Perfect was supposed to go over in this one or 1991 but Hogan refused, pretty sure it was this one given who the final two in the match were. Not a bad rumble at all though overall.
***
